Output b14462b5f1308befe01f57dce2a51d7dbc765c5efa6b2e3179caf55ad8bf58f5:2

value
31945487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 891fdcb97de7e1aa581764bbbfea0227df5bd396 OP_EQUAL
address
3EC4fechzfEtK8ekHphT8T89uLpTTDwzcR
transaction
b14462b5f1308befe01f57dce2a51d7dbc765c5efa6b2e3179caf55ad8bf58f5
confirmations
269468
spent
true